2D Physics

Expert guidance for collision detection, triggers, and raycasting in Godot 2D.

NEVER Do

  • NEVER scale CollisionShape2D nodes — Use the shape handles in the editor, NOT the Node2D scale property. Scaling causes unpredictable physics behavior and incorrect collision normals [12].
  • NEVER confuse collision_layer with collision_mask — Layer = "What AM I?", Mask = "What do I DETECT?". Setting both to the same value is usually wrong [13].
  • NEVER multiply velocity by delta when using move_and_slide()move_and_slide() automatically includes timestep. Only multiply gravity/acceleration by delta [14].
  • NEVER forget force_raycast_update() for manual mid-frame raycasts — Raycasts update once per physics frame. If you change target_position, you MUST force an update [15].
  • NEVER use get_overlapping_bodies() every frame — It is expensive. Cache results with body_entered/body_exited signals instead [16].
  • NEVER modify RigidBody2D state directly in _process — Use _integrate_forces() for safe, synchronized access to PhysicsDirectBodyState2D [17, 411].
  • NEVER move PhysicsBody2D nodes in _process() — Use _physics_process(). Moving bodies outside the physics step causes stutter and unreliable collision detection.
  • NEVER use RigidBody2D for 1000+ simple entities — Use PhysicsServer2D to bypass node overhead for massive performance gains (Swarms/Bullets) [18, 397].
  • NEVER use Area2D for high-frequency blocking (Bullets) — Area signals can be delayed. Use move_and_collide() or ShapeCast2D for frame-perfect results [19].
  • NEVER ignore 'Physics Jitter' on high-refresh monitors — Enable Physics Interpolation to prevent micro-stutter in motion [21, 400].
  • NEVER scale collision shapes directly at runtime — It causes major instability. Resize the shape resource (size/radius) instead.
  • NEVER use set_deferred for immediate physics transform logic — It happens at the end of the frame. Use force_raycast_update() or PhysicsServer2D instead.
  • NEVER leave Continuous CD (CCD) enabled for slow objects — It adds significant CPU overhead. Reserve it for high-speed projectiles to prevent tunneling.
  • NEVER use a single collision layer for all tiles/entities — Separate layers (Ground, Walls, Enemies) to allow selective filtering via masks.
  • NEVER forget to free PhysicsServer2D RIDs manually — They are not garbage collected and will leak memory permanently.

Decision Tree: Collision Detection Methods

| Use Case | Method | Why / script |

|----------|--------|--------------|

| Continuous trigger zone | Area2D + signals | Memory of occupants; debounce with collision_debouncer.gd |

| One-time pickup | Area2D + queue_free on enter | Simple cleanup |

| Line-of-sight | RayCast2D / direct ray | raycast_vision_stack.gd or physics_direct_query.gd |

| Click-to-select | PhysicsPointQueryParameters2D | physics_queries.gd |

| AOE spell / melee volume | ShapeCast2D / shape query | shapecast_aoe.gd (not Area signal lag) |

| Instant-hit weapon | PhysicsRayQueryParameters2D | physics_queries.gd / raycast_hit_prediction.gd |

| Platformer ground / ledge | Ray or ShapeCast down | CharacterBody skill + shapecast_aoe_detection.gd |

| 1000+ projectiles | PhysicsServer2D RIDs | MANDATORY physics_server_swarm.gd |


Mental model (keep short)

  • Layer = who I am; Mask = who I detect. Bitmask cookbook → [collision-layers-masks.md](references/collision-layers-masks.md).
  • Area2D with multiple shapes fires body_entered once per shape — dedupe with a Set/dict or [collision_debouncer.gd](scripts/collision_debouncer.gd).
  • Mid-frame ray/shape changes require force_raycast_update() / force_shapecast_update().
  • _ready physics queries are false until after a physics frame (await get_tree().physics_frame).
  • CharacterBody2D ships with collision_layer = 0 — Areas won't see it until you set a layer.
  • Free PhysicsServer RIDs yourself — they are not GC'd.
